Have you ever found yourself going between ChatGPT, Gemini Pro, and Claude 3, to try to get the best answer for your question? If you have, Choosy Chat is for you! It asks your question to all 3 frontier LLMs and pick the best answer.

Gabor Cselle
One thing I do a lot is: 1. I go to ChatGPT and type in a difficult question … and them I’m not satisfied with the answer … 2. .. then I go to Gemini and copy-paste the question from ChatGPT … 3. .. and finally I paste the question into Claude as well. If you've ever done the same, Choosy Chat is for you: You’ll see results streaming in from the models. Once they’re complete, Choosy Cat will choose the best answer. You can continue the conversation based on any one of the 3 answers. You can share the convo with a coworker, and much more. And don't panic, yes, there is Dark Mode. Hey Gabor, Choosy Chat sounds like a useful tool for comparing AI responses. I'm curious how it determines which answer is "best" - what criteria does it use? How does it handle follow-up questions or maintaining context across multiple turns of conversation? Congrats on the launch!
Gabor Cselle
@kyrylosilin It's an LLM-based critic model - that's kind of the secret sauce. Follow-up questions and context are carried through multiple turns of the conversation, you can pick the best response at each turn of the conversation, and all the LLMs will be given that context.
